About Free training materials and conference presentations

A comprehensive collection of free training materials and conference presentations from Bootlin, covering embedded Linux system development, Linux kernel and driver development, Yocto Project, Buildroot, real-time Linux, debugging, profiling, graphics stack, audio, and more. All documents are available under the Creative Commons Attribution-ShareAlike 3.0 license, allowing free download, distribution, and modification with attribution. The site also features slides from recent technical conferences (2024-2026) on topics such as eBPF, device tree overlays, power management, WiFi drivers, and KASAN. Designed for embedded Linux developers and enthusiasts.

Key Features

Complete training courses for embedded Linux system development, kernel and driver development, Yocto, Buildroot, boot time reduction, graphics stack, real-time Linux, debugging, and audio
Conference presentations from LSFMMBPF, FOSDEM, Yocto Project Summit, Capitole du libre, Embedded Linux Conference, and more
All materials available under Creative Commons Attribution-ShareAlike 3.0 license
Covers a wide range of topics: eBPF, KASAN, Rust on ESP32, Snagboot, sbom-cve-check, VKMS, device tree overlays, power management, WiFi drivers, Ethernet drivers
Materials include slide decks and workshop instructions
Regularly updated with content from recent technical conferences

FAQ

What license are the training materials under?
All documents are available under the Creative Commons Attribution-ShareAlike 3.0 license.
Can I download, modify, and distribute these materials?
Yes, you are free to download, distribute, and modify them, provided you attribute Bootlin as the original authors and share derivative works under the same license.
What topics are covered?
Topics include embedded Linux system development, Linux kernel and driver development, Yocto Project, Buildroot, boot time reduction, graphics stack, real-time Linux with PREEMPT_RT, debugging, profiling, audio, and recent conference presentations on eBPF, KASAN, Rust on ESP32, device tree overlays, power management, and more.
Are there any costs associated with accessing these materials?
No, all training materials and presentations are completely free.
